SUBJECT: Letter of Appreciation
1. Please accept my appreciation for your outstanding contribution to and
support of the Chemical/Biological Warfare (CBW) Intelligence Subcommittee of
the DCI's Critical Intelligence Problems Committee from September 1984 to April
1985.
2. As you well know the subcommittee dealt with one of the most difficult
and perplexing challenges confronting the Intelligence Community. It was
because of your dedication and perseverance that the subcommittee was able to
complete its assigned task in a timely fashion. Your sense of mission and
teamwork as well as your professionalism were evident throughout the
deliberations. Your superb participation reflects great credit upon yourself
and your organization.
3. The insights gleaned and camaraderie established during those six months
will continue to pay dividends for the Intelligence Community long after the
demise of our subcommittee. Moreover, the findings and the recommendations of
the subcommittee will markedly enhance our intelligence posture on CBW matters.
In a number of areas the subcommittee's efforts already are having a significant
impact within the Intelligence Community.
4. On a more personal note, it was truly an honor as well as a pleasure to
have worked with you on this demanding but critical intelligence problem.
Thanks again for a job well done:
